Handover — PickRoute optimizer, Velden warehouse. Batch solver ran clean overnight; heuristic fallback still disabled. If queue depth exceeds 40k, restart the scorer pod and flush stale aisles cache. Tomas owns the SLA escalation until Friday. Vault access for the solver config requires the recovery passphrase; don't page me for it. It's the one directly below this line.

vault phrase of tagag-fawef = lammir-ulaiel-oliax-belox-eliox-ulaok-gilael-norys-holox-fenir

## Authentication

Dupefold merges duplicate customer records across connected storefronts. Plugin authors must authenticate every merge and lookup call against the internal Matchwell service; unauthenticated requests return 401 and are not retried. Scope your plugin to read-only unless it performs merges. Sandbox and production use separate credentials and cannot be mixed. The sandbox key for Matchwell appears directly below.

API key for bageg-kajef: vxb2-ss

Ticket GLAC-providing context for new contractor: the Glacierbin archive vault auto-locked after three failed seal rotations. Cold storage buckets for Q3 are stuck mid-archive; do not re-trigger the sweep until the vault reopens. Manifest files are safe. Unlock via the Frostkey console on the admin jumphost. It will ask for the recovery phrase noted below.

recovery phrase for yahap-faduf: sorion-kasath-briath-gorius-ulaael-zorvan-aldiel-quenwyn-casdor-framir-julwyn-novvan-zorox

## Parityscope v2.8 — Changed Defaults

We tightened the default crawl cadence for rate-parity checks from every six hours to every two, and mismatch tolerance now defaults to 1.5% instead of 3%. Existing property groups inherit these values on next sync, so expect more alerts initially. Please read carefully before onboarding new hotel partners. The new defaults are as follows.

service settings:
ralael:
  pin: 7453
  tenant: zorath
  seal: seal_087806e4
  metrics_host: metrics.ralael.paliqworks.example
  standby_team: fraath
  escalation: praok-istiel
  nonce: 10e083